Output 9793747540329a593a9afcd185638a360907442085e61517073d2c26d75992a6:4

value
20000
script pubkey
OP_0 OP_PUSHBYTES_20 82486de529dde19e5420345a219dc07c5ca6af5e
address
tb1qsfyxmeffmhseu4pqx3dzr8wq03w2dt67yg8a4h
transaction
9793747540329a593a9afcd185638a360907442085e61517073d2c26d75992a6